UPDATE FOR KENTUCKY RESIDENT LICENSEES AND NON-RESIDENT ADJUSTERS DESIGNATING KENTUCKY AS THEIR HOME STATE:
  • IF YOU ARE NEWLY LICENSED, compliance period begins after you are licensed for one full year, then you are subject to renewal based on your birth month and birth year. Example: John Doe – DOB is 4/12/1960, Licensed on 4/30/2017. Licensed from April 2017 to April 2018, birth month is April, and birth year is even-numbered year. Therefore, first license renewal (and CE) is due on 4/30/2018. Then compliance period will be due 4/30 of every even-numbered year.
  • Each compliance period, you must complete –
    • Minimum of 24 hours total continuing education credit, up to twelve (12) excess hours will be carried over to the next compliance period as 'general' hours.
    • Three (3) of those hours in course concentration of 'Ethics' for Agents, Independent Adjusters, and Public Adjusters,
  • There is no longer a 'classroom' requirement, so your courses may be completed by self-study, correspondence, or classroom.
  • REMINDER - Continuing Education is only HALF of your License Renewal Requirement – be sure to complete the license renewal through eServices by answering three (3) background questions, reporting any applicable background issues to DOI, and pay any applicable fees.
  • Agents - License renewal fees are only charged when you have no active insurer appointments. You must be appointed in Kentucky to sell, solicit and negotiate insurance for each insurer. If renewed within the 60-days following the renewal date, a penalty fee of $40 is applied for resident agents, or $50 for non-resident agents.
  • Adjusters’ license renewal fee is $50. If paid within the 60-days following the renewal date, a penalty fee of $50 is applied.
